Как изменить имя столбца в MySQL

В MySQL вы можете изменить имя столбца с помощью команды ALTER TABLE. Вот как это сделать:

ALTER TABLE название_таблицы CHANGE старое_имя_столбца новое_имя_столбца тип_данных;

Замените название_таблицы на имя вашей таблицы, старое_имя_столбца на текущее имя столбца, новое_имя_столбца на новое имя, которое вы хотите присвоить столбцу, и тип_данных на тип данных столбца. Например:

ALTER TABLE employees CHANGE first_name имя VARCHAR(50);

Эта команда изменит имя столбца "first_name" на "имя" и изменит тип данных на VARCHAR(50).

Детальный ответ

Привет, студент!

Сегодня мы будем говорить о том, как в MySQL поменять имя столбца. Это очень полезный навык для работы с базами данных, и я буду рад помочь тебе разобраться в этом вопросе.

Перед тем, как перейти к примерам кода, давай конкретизируем, что именно ты хочешь сделать. Если ты хочешь поменять имя одного столбца в таблице, то это достигается при помощи оператора ALTER TABLE. Давай рассмотрим пример:


    ALTER TABLE название_таблицы CHANGE имя_старого_столбца имя_нового_столбца тип_данных;
    

В этом примере, мы используем оператор ALTER TABLE и ключевое слово CHANGE, чтобы поменять имя столбца. Здесь, "название_таблицы" - это название таблицы, в которой находится столбец, "имя_старого_столбца" - это текущее имя столбца, которое нужно изменить, "имя_нового_столбца" - это новое имя столбца, которое мы хотим установить, и "тип_данных" - это тип данных столбца.

Давай рассмотрим пример.


    ALTER TABLE users CHANGE first_name имя varchar(50);
    

В этом примере, мы меняем имя столбца "first_name" на "имя" и устанавливаем тип данных как varchar с максимальной длиной 50 символов.

Кроме того, вы можете изменить только тип данных столбца без изменения его имени. Для этого используйте оператор MODIFY:


    ALTER TABLE название_таблицы MODIFY имя_столбца новый_тип_данных;
    

Вот пример:


    ALTER TABLE users MODIFY имя varchar(100);
    

В этом примере мы изменяем тип данных столбца "имя" на varchar с максимальной длиной 100 символов.

Теперь у тебя есть базовое понимание о том, как поменять имя столбца в MySQL. Не забывай практиковаться на своих собственных тестовых таблицах, чтобы закрепить знания.

Удачи в изучении MySQL, и не стесняйся задавать вопросы, если что-то осталось непонятным. Я всегда тут, чтобы помочь тебе.

Всего наилучшего!

Видео по теме

SQL. Как переименовать столбцы

SQL. Как переименовать столбцы на русский.

Базы данных. MySQL. Alter, Engines

Похожие статьи:

Как добавить картинку в MySQL: простой и понятный способ

Как дать права пользователю MySQL на все базы данных: простой способ

Как изменить имя столбца в MySQL